Core Features of High-Performance UPS Systems

  • Dual Conversion Technology: Eliminates power anomalies by converting AC to DC and back
  • Scalable Runtime: Add external battery packs for extended backup (e.g., 30 mins to 8 hours)
  • Smart Monitoring: Remote management via SNMP, USB, or cloud platforms

Choosing the Right UPS: 5 Decision Factors

  1. Load Capacity (VA/Watt rating)
  2. Topology (Standby, Line-Interactive, Double-Conversion)
  3. Battery Type (VRLA vs. Lithium-Ion)
  4. Scalability Options
  5. Service & Warranty Terms

Did you know? Lithium-ion UPS batteries last 2-3x longer than traditional lead-acid models while being 40% lighter.

FAQ: Common Questions About UPS Systems

Q: How often should UPS batteries be replaced? Most VRLA batteries need replacement every 3-5 years, depending on usage cycles.

Q: Can UPS systems work with solar power? Yes! Modern hybrid systems combine solar inverters with UPS functionality for sustainable backup.
